Career path
Sustainable Fashion Designer
Creates innovative designs that combine aesthetics with sustainable practices, ensuring minimal environmental impact.
Sustainable Supply Chain Manager
Oversees the entire supply chain to enhance sustainability, focusing on ethical sourcing and waste reduction.
Fashion Marketing Specialist
Develops marketing strategies that promote sustainable fashion brands, engaging consumers in eco-conscious purchasing.
Sustainability Consultant
Advises fashion companies on best practices for sustainability, helping them achieve their environmental and social goals.
Eco-Friendly Trend Analyst
Researches and analyzes trends in sustainable fashion, providing insights to guide brands in eco-friendly initiatives.
Circular Economy Advocate
Promotes the principles of circular economy within the fashion industry, encouraging recycling and reuse of materials.
